Position Summary

The Medical Office Assistant plays an essential role in managing clinic operations by coordinating patient care, managing scheduling and communication, and helping provide a seamless patient experience from referral through follow-up.

The successful candidate will be highly organized, detail-oriented, and comfortable managing multiple priorities while maintaining professionalism, empathy, and accuracy.

As a hybrid position, the role requires the ability to work effectively both independently from home and collaboratively in person at our Comox Valley clinic.

Key Responsibilities

  • Greet and assist patients in a welcoming and professional manner
  • Coordinate patient appointments, referrals, and follow-up bookings
  • Manage incoming phone calls, emails, and patient inquiries
  • Maintain accurate patient records within the electronic medical record system
  • Process referrals, requisitions, and medical documentation
  • Liaise with physicians, allied health providers, and external clinics
  • Support physicians and clinical staff with administrative tasks
  • Ensure patient confidentiality and compliance with privacy standards
  • Assist with clinic flow and day-to-day office operations
  • Perform billing, data entry, and general administrative duties as required
  • Complete assigned administrative work remotely when appropriate
  • Maintain reliable communication and productivity while working from home
